Why Is Tempo Important in Selecting Kitchen Dance Songs?
Tempo is important in selecting kitchen dance songs because it affects the energy and mood of the dance experience. The tempo, which is the speed of the music, determines how easily people can express themselves through movement in a kitchen setting.
According to the American Musicological Society, tempo refers to the rate at which a piece of music is played, measured in beats per minute (BPM). A faster tempo typically energizes dancers, while a slower tempo may provide a relaxed atmosphere.
The underlying reasons for considering tempo when selecting songs are multifaceted. Firstly, a higher tempo encourages more vigorous movements and can boost the overall excitement level. Conversely, a lower tempo may lead to smoother, more graceful movements. The physical space of the kitchen also influences how tempo affects dance; smaller spaces may benefit from quicker, lighter songs to prevent clumsiness.
In musical terms, beats per minute (BPM) is a standard measure to define tempo. For example, songs with a BPM of 120 or higher generally create an upbeat environment conducive to lively dancing. On the other hand, tracks with a BPM of 80 to 100 may promote a more relaxed atmosphere.
When selecting songs based on tempo, consider the specific atmosphere intended for the kitchen dance. For instance, a party with friends may call for upbeat tracks like “Uptown Funk” by Mark Ronson, which has a BPM of 115. In contrast, a romantic evening might suit a slower song such as “Perfect” by Ed Sheeran, with a BPM of about 63.
Additionally, the mood of the dancers plays a crucial role. People may respond better to fast-paced music when they feel energetic and playful. In contrast, after a long day, they might prefer slower music to unwind. Understanding these dynamics allows for better song selection that matches the energy and setting of the moment.

Which Jazz Tracks Are Perfect for Romantic Kitchen Moments?
The best jazz tracks for romantic kitchen moments include smooth melodies that create a cozy ambiance.
- “At Last” by Etta James
- “The Nearness of You” by Norah Jones
- “My Funny Valentine” by Chet Baker
- “Ain’t Misbehavin’” by Fats Waller
- “Fly Me to the Moon” by Frank Sinatra
These tracks range from classic to contemporary, ensuring a blend that caters to different tastes. Some might prefer the rich vocals of Etta James, while others enjoy the modern sound of Norah Jones. Additionally, opinions may vary on tempo choice; some enjoy upbeat rhythms while others appreciate slower ballads.
-
“At Last” by Etta James: “At Last” embodies the essence of romance through its soulful voice and rich orchestration. Etta James’ powerful delivery creates an emotional atmosphere. This classic song, released in 1941, continues to resonate in intimate settings. Its expressive melody captures the feeling of finally finding love.
-
“The Nearness of You” by Norah Jones: “The Nearness of You” is a contemporary jazz ballad that features soft piano and gentle vocals. Norah Jones’ soothing voice creates a relaxed environment that encourages connection. Released in 2002 on her debut album, this track instantly became a favorite for romantic moments.
-
“My Funny Valentine” by Chet Baker: “My Funny Valentine” is a classic jazz standard that showcases Chet Baker’s distinctive trumpet style and vulnerable vocal delivery. Its melancholic yet tender lyrics articulate the complexity of love. Originally written in 1937, this track is often performed in varied interpretations, enhancing its timeless appeal.
-
“Ain’t Misbehavin’” by Fats Waller: “Ain’t Misbehavin’” is a lively and playful song that can add a touch of joy to any cooking experience. Fats Waller’s upbeat style and charisma make this track a great choice for lighthearted moments. This song was popularized in the 1920s and remains a staple in jazz repertoire.
-
“Fly Me to the Moon” by Frank Sinatra: “Fly Me to the Moon” is an iconic swing standard that brings a sense of nostalgia and dreaminess. Frank Sinatra’s smooth vocals paired with a lively instrumental arrangement create an uplifting vibe. Originally written in 1954, it has been covered by many artists, becoming synonymous with romance.
